And here is also why I think that I am lazy in a good way: it’s because I believe that using less makeup is BETTER for my skin. Why? Because even when I’m being careful taking all that makeup off using the right products, it’s the WEARING of the makeup that may negatively affect my skin’s overall condition. Because…
- The makeup blocks the skin from breathing which isn’t natural for it. And so the skin as any other part of out body when something unnatural is being done to it may and will rebel by eventually breaking out.
- The makeup dries my skin out since no matter how good and hypoallergenic it may be, to stay put all these products have some kind of a powder as one of its ingredients. A powder is a powder. It absorbs the oils and the moisture from the skin drying it out. The consequence to that are the dreaded wrinkles. And I don’t want to develop the wrinkles. Not one little bit!
- If you already have any lines or wrinkles on your face (and all of us actually have them in some degree, since we all smile, talk, laugh, etc), wearing the heavy makeup will make them worse by filling those lines and “helping” them stay there and become even more prominent. And I don’t want that to be happening either!
- Another thing that a mascara (any mascara) does to our lashes is it puts extra weight on them and makes them sticky and stiff. And it isn’t natural for them either. And so… those lashes may and will begin to rebel by thinning out, falling off and losing their natural strength and color. Which may make us want to use more mascara. Which will make things worse….

My every-day makeup:
…And here is what I’ve used for this look:
- My favorite moisturizer, Avene Rich Compensating Cream, topped with…
- My Avene SPF 50+ Sunscreen or, if I my skin looks uneven (as the PMS side-effect 🙂 ), I use Bobbi Brown’s Tinted Balm SPF25, to make sure I am always protected from the sun!
- Some Blush on my cheeks (and if there is just ONE product that I’m going to use to enhance my features, it’ll probably be the blush because since I don’t like baking my skin in the sun, I am kind of pale and I need to add that color to look a little brighter)
- I line my brows with some Brow Pencil. (Another thing that I usually try to do since my brows aren’t super-bushy and I like to enhance them a little to let them frame my face… But only A LITTLE! I want them to look natural!)
- Some Light-Weight Lipstick – again, to brighten up my complexion a bit:)
